How Probate Fees Decoded: Don't Let Uncertainty Swing the Pendulum Actually Works
At its core, probate is the legal process of validating a will and distributing a deceased person’s assets. During this process, the court oversees the transfer of property and ensures that debts are paid. Probate Fees Decoded: Don't Let Uncertainty Swing the Pendulum helps explain the various charges that can arise, including court filing fees, executor compensation, and appraisal costs. These fees are typically calculated as a percentage of the estate’s total value, though the exact structure can vary significantly by state.
For example, imagine an estate valued at $500,000. Depending on local laws, the personal representative might be charged a sliding scale fee, where higher-value estates incur higher percentages. Additional costs may include property appraisals, legal counsel, and publishing notices in local newspapers. Understanding each component allows individuals to anticipate and budget for these expenses, rather than being surprised later. Common Questions People Have About Probate Fees Decoded: Don't Let Uncertainty Swing the Pendulum
Many people wonder whether probate can be avoided altogether. The short answer is that it can, in certain situations, through tools like trusts, joint ownership, or beneficiary designations. However, not every estate qualifies for these alternatives. Probate Fees Decoded: Don't Let Uncertainty Swing the Pendulum often highlights that small estates or those with clear documentation may follow a simpler and faster process. Knowing which options apply to your situation is the first step toward reducing both time and cost.
Another common question revolves around who is responsible for paying these fees. In most cases, the estate itself covers the costs, meaning that assets are distributed after expenses are settled. This can affect the inheritance received by beneficiaries, which is why careful planning is essential. Things People Often Misunderstand
A widespread misconception is that probate is always long, expensive, and public. In reality, many estates move through probate relatively quickly, especially when all documentation is in order. Probate Fees Decoded: Don't Let Uncertainty Swing the Pendulum helps clarify that while fees exist, they are often predictable and manageable with the right preparation. Another myth is that having a will automatically avoids probate, when in fact a will is what initiates the process. Understanding the difference between a will and trusts is essential for setting proper expectations.
People also often assume that only wealthy individuals need to worry about these fees. In truth, probate affects estates across a wide range of net worths. Being informed allows you to identify strategies that may reduce costs, regardless of the estate size.
